This video lends a framework through which you can design a low maintenance gardening by thinking about those key chores that take the most time but which are also necessary. You can begin to put systems in place to support those functions while you get to enjoy the garden activities you love the most. One of the systems that is easy to start and supports multiple key functions is mulching. Mulching helps retain water in the soil, protects the soil from heavy rain and drought, and also slowly releases fertility into the soil.
